Have you ever wanted to be a stronger speaker? More articulate when arguing? Develop sharper analysis on today’s complicated political issues? Say no more, this podcast is for you! Staying Topical doesn’t shy away from disagreement – we discuss issues of trade tariffs, election protection, climate change, & more through the unique perspective of debate. Featuring deep-dive analysis on today’s global issues, lessons on debate theory, & interviews with debaters & debate coaches alike, come learn what drives so many students to compete in this sport. Who knows, perhaps you yourself are the next great orator?
